MarkĀ Harrison
Mark Harrison is an award-winning editor based in Los Angeles, CA. He has cut documentaries that have premiered at Sundance, SXSW, Tribeca, TIFF, Telluride, Venice, and Hot Docs; distributed in theaters internationally; and broadcast on Netflix, AppleTV+, Amazon Prime, Disney+, Hulu, ESPN, PBS, and Showtime. In 2012, while wandering around the Wasatch backcountry near Provo, Utah, Mark stumbled upon a wild pack of documentary filmmakers who kindly invited him to spend the next four summers supporting postproduction for the Sundance Documentary Edit and Story Labs, where he discovered his affinity for creative nonfiction storytelling. In a previous life, Mark played percussion and various other musical instruments in the band Capybara. Mark always enjoys a good cup of coffee, discovering new music, laughing, and hiking in nature.
